Key Terms and Glossary

A concise glossary of terms commonly used in debt collection cases and related defenses to help you understand your options.

Debt

An amount of money owed by one party to another, typically arising from contracts or credit agreements, which may be pursued through negotiations or court actions.

Judgment

A court decision establishing the amount owed, often allowing collection through enforcement methods unless settled or appealed.

Settlement

A negotiated agreement between debtor and creditor to resolve the debt, usually with defined payment terms and release of further claims.

Statute of Limitations

A legal time limit within which a creditor must sue to collect a debt. Once expired, the debt may be enforceable only in limited circumstances, depending on the case.

What should I do if I receive a debt collection notice in Brentwood?

If you receive a debt collection notice in Brentwood, start by reviewing the details and keeping copies of all documents. Contact a local attorney to review your rights and plan a response that fits your situation. Acting promptly can prevent errors from growing and protect your options.
